We start by joining Jason on his hotel balcony where he tells us that he never expected any of this to happen - after all, he's just a single dad out of Seattle. When he first met DeAnna he knew she had a passion for life, but he had no idea how she would react to the fact that he has a son. We go back through their journey and watch the Grand Ty Reveal, the first kiss, the hometown date, you know, everything we've seen multiple times. We relive the time that Jason's mom told not to have so much "body armor" that he would never fall in love again, and then Jason thanking DeAnna for showing him that he can, in fact, fall in love again.
Next we bounce over to The Riddler's balcony and he is telling us that he never expected DeAnna to be the most amazing wonderful person he's ever met in his life. What WAS it, exactly that all these guys were expecting? I mean, they came on a show with the end result being marriage, right? But none of them expected to meet someone they'd want to marry? It really makes me wonder how they got on the show. Like were they recruited? Anyway, we relive The Riddler jacket, the empty theater date, the carriage ride first kiss, and all the way through.

And it's time for the two finalists to meet DeAnna's family in Newnan, Georgia. They are going to DeAnna's house where they will be joined by DeAnna's father, brother and sister. Then DeAnna breaks some news to us: the memory of that terrible, horrible thing that Brad Womack did to her is not just fresh in her mind; it's also fresh in her family's minds. They met Brad when she brought him on HER hometown date and they honestly thought that she and Brad were meant to be together. This time around it's not going to be so easy for these guys. My gosh, she makes it sound like she's the only girl on earth (let alone on the show) who's ever brought a guy home and then things didn't work out. Her family is in agreement that since Brad had the audacity to reject DeAnna, these next two guys will not be welcomed with open minds and hearts - oh no, they will pay for Brad's mistake. Sister Chrissy tells us privately that yes, they all thought that Brad would choose DeAnna and when he didn't, it crushed DeAnna and it crushed their whole family. And as I recall being told on episode one, it also crushed America. World tragedy alert, people. DeAnna Pappas was broken up with. We've all had fair warning that this must NEVER happen again. DeAnna tells the fam that Jason is a single dad and that The Riddler is totally not her type because he has long hair.
